Medical Documentation The medical documentation is an essential piece of evidence in the event of an auto accident. It can show the severity of a victim's injuries and help them get fair compensation. Despite its importance to healthcare professionals, they frequently struggle to document the medical care of their patients effectively. It could be due to a deficiency of training or a lack of familiarity with standard forms, or if there isn't enough staff. When a person is injured in a car accident, they should seek medical attention immediately. They should also be sure to report the incident to law enforcement officials and take numerous photographs. If they can, they should also document what transpired at the scene. This will help their injury lawyer in Queens to build a stronger case against the driver who was negligent. During treatment, victims should keep a detailed record of their symptoms and treatments. This includes doctor's appointments and prescriptions as well as physical therapy sessions. This will enable them to claim compensation for any expenses incurred by the accident, such as lost wage. In New York, every driver must carry personal injury protection insurance. This will cover medical expenses and income loss following a car crash. These benefits aren't enough to cover the expenses following a serious accident. In some cases, your insurance company will offer a settlement prior to the date of the accident however, this is rarely the total value. The more information you are able to provide your lawyer, the more persuasive your case will be. In some cases the most crucial piece of evidence will be a police report. A police report will give specific details about the incident. This includes the names of all parties who were involved, their contact information as well as a timeline of the incident. The police report will note any traffic law violations that were committed.
